vinwon
Out of Universe
✓ Canonical — Attested in canon.
Old Tongue
Etymology
- vin (hold)
- -won (ongoing state suffix)
Adjective/noun
vinwon
- remaining, what remains
Attestations
Iro vinwon
"We're what remains"
— Ta'maral'ailen
Notes
- The -won suffix creates an ongoing state. Compare merwon (boiling) from Companion.
